The MJOLNIR Powered Assault Armor/J variant, colloquially known as JFO, is a variant of the MJOLNIR Powered Assault Armor manufactured by Beweglichkeitsrüstungsysteme.[1][3]

GEN 1 Overview

Design details

JFO is a Mjolnir variant that improves artillery request communication/coordination by Spartans across the Army, Navy, and Marine Corps. Spartans employing JFO are also fielded with systems and programs to protect them.[1]

Development history

JFO was developed by Beweglichkeitsrüstungsysteme at the Special Warfare Center Essen.[1] It was considered an "ill-favoured" entry into MJOLNIR development, but the JFO helmets were ultimately one of its most successful entries.[2] As late as 2560, the GEN1 JFO could still be requisitioned by Spartans, upgraded to be roughly equivalent to GEN3.[4]

Usage

It was often fielded by single Spartans in reconnaissance, infiltration, and artillery targeting scenarios behind enemy lines.[1] In 2553, the JFO helmet was worn by SPARTAN-III Owen-B096 as part of his mission with Outpost Discovery.[5][6]

In-game information

Halo: Reach - GEN1

"Designed and tested at Beweglichrüstungsysteme this helmet is fully compatible with all armor systems."

The JFO helmet appears in the armory upon reaching the rank of Halo: Reach rank icon Warrant Officer, but is not unlocked until Halo: Reach rank icon Lieutenant Colonel.[3]

The helmet features a large visor, shaped like a shield or a fattened "T", and has two small air intakes on the cheek areas. Overall, the helmet provides significant armor coverage, protecting the majority of the head while maintaining a large field of vision.

In-game, the HUL-I is available only for the JFO helmet. The shoulder pieces are semi-circular arches that jut outwards from the shoulders. They also feature black, two-pronged protrusions that point parallel to the arm, and away from the hands.

Halo Infinite - Upgraded GEN1

The Mark V JFO helmet and its attachments are available for multiplayer Spartan armor customization on the Mark V [B] armor core in Halo Infinite. The JFO shoulders are available under the SAP series of shoulder pads.

Trivia

  • JFO stands for Joint Fires Observer, a United States military designation for troops who coordinate fire support from land-based artillery and naval gun formations, as well as close air support.
